导语:当用户在 tpwallet(或类似轻钱包)内搜索不到“薄饼”(通常指 Pancake 或 PancakeSwap 相关代币)时,背后可能涉及多个层面的原因:链路/协议差异、代币本身的合约实现、钱包的代币列表策略、安全审查决策、以及更上层的支付与数据基础设施问题。本文从安全审查、合约返回值、行业发展、数字支付服务系统、区块链即服务(BaaS)与数据存储几方面进行全面说明,并给出用户与开发者可操作的判断与解决步骤。
一、常见的用户端排查步骤
1) 检查链与网络:确保钱包当前连接的是正确公链(如 BSC、Ethereum、HECO 等)。Pancake 是 BSC 上的主流 DEX,若在以太链或自定义 RPC 上就搜索不到。
2) 手动添加代币:通过官方或可信区块浏览器(BscScan)确认合约地址、符号(decimals) 后,手动添加自定义代币。很多钱包默认只显示受信任代币列表,不会自动发现所有合约。
3) 合约已下架或已销毁:若代币被创发方回收、烧毁或流动性被移除,钱包或代币列表服务可能屏蔽该代币。
4) 名称/符号差异:某些代币改名或存在同名代币,搜索关键词可能匹配不到,需要精准合约地址。
二、安全审查(安全审计)角度
1) 钱包代币筛选策略:为保护用户,钱包通常会维护“白名单/黑名单”策略:通过列表或基于安全审计结果决定是否展示、是否允许交易。这会导致部分未经审计或审核发现问题的薄饼衍生代币不被检索或被屏蔽。
2) 审计结果的权重:即便主项目(PancakeSwap)通过审计,很多分叉或克隆合约未经过第三方审计,钱包/交易聚合器可能默认不展示以防钓鱼或 rug-pull。
3) 建议:用户优先使用官方来源确认合约地址;开发者应提供审计证明与多重签名信息以提高可见性。
三、合约返回值问题(合约兼容性)
1) 非标准 ERC20/BEP20 返回:历史上部分代币在 transfer/approve 等函数上未返回布尔值,或者返回非标准数据,导致部分钱包或交易接口在调用后无法正确解析交易结果或余额,从而选择不自动列出此类代币。
2) 兼容性策略:钱包应实现对非标准返回值的兼容(例如兼容没有返回值视为成功),但为避免安全风险,有些实现会更严格地拒绝非标准合约,造成搜索不到现象。
3) 事件与 ABI:如果合约没有按标准 emit Transfer 事件或 ABI 未能被正确解析,索引服务无法抓取代币信息。
四、行业发展分析(对代币发现/展示的影响)
1) 去中心化与合规之间的平衡:随着监管趋严,钱包与交易平台越来越注重合规性与风险控制,导致对代币展示采取更谨慎策略。

2) 生态繁荣带来的噪声:DeFi 生态快速增长,众多克隆与垃圾代币出现,推动钱包建立更复杂的风控与筛选体系,从而降低“泛代币”可见性。
3) 市场端发展:集中化聚合器、链上注册(如 Token Lists 标准)与去中心化索引服务(The Graph 等)正在改变代币发现方式,钱包是否接入这些服务直接影响搜索结果。
五、数字支付服务系统相关影响
1) 支付系统集成:若 tpwallet 同时作为支付工具,会限制代币展示范围以保障支付稳定性(流动性、价格波动、结算速度)。
2) 结算与兑换路径:支付场景通常依赖主流兑换对与深度流动性,PancakeSwap 平台内某些代币若缺乏足够流动性或路由,则不会列为支付选项也可能不会在搜索结果优先显示。
3) 风险控制:为避免支付失败或被利用,支付系统可能屏蔽未经风控通过的代币。
六、区块链即服务(BaaS)与代币索引
1) BaaS 提供商角色:很多钱包/支付系统背后依赖 BaaS(托管节点、索引服务、数据解析),这些服务的代币识别能力决定查询结果。如果 BaaS 提供商没有索引某条链或没有扫描最新合约,钱包会搜索不到。
2) API 与数据同步:索引延迟、RPC 节点不同步、BaaS 限流都可能导致临时无法检索到薄饼合约信息。
3) 建议:使用多个数据源(BscScan、The Graph、官方 token list)并提供手动合约输入入口。

七、数据存储与代币元数据
1) 元数据托管:代币名称、logo 等通常托管在去中心化存储(IPFS/Arweave)或中心化 CDN。若元数据丢失或未被钱包信任源收录,搜索界面可能不会展示完整信息。
2) 去中心化注册表:Token Lists(如 Uniswap Token Lists)提供统一链上/链下索引,钱包接入这些列表可以提高检索命中率。
3) 建议:代币发行方应在可信索引与去中心化存储上注册元数据并在区块浏览器上验证合约。
八、给用户的操作建议(快速排查与解决)
1) 确认链与网络;2) 在区块浏览器验证合约地址与 decimals;3) 手动添加自定义代币;4) 检查代币是否遭到黑名单或下架信息;5) 使用官方渠道或 DEX 链接确认代币现状;6) 如为开发者或项目方,提交审计报告并将代币加入主流 token list。
九、给钱包/平台开发者的建议
1) 对非标准合约实现兼容处理,同时在 UI 中明确风险提示;2) 接入多源索引(BscScan、The Graph、官方 token list);3) 建立自动化审计与风险评分系统;4) 使用去中心化存储保存元数据并在链上/链下注册;5) 在支付模块中实现流动性与路由检测,避免低流动性代币被误用为支付手段。
结语:tpwallet 搜不到薄饼并不一定意味着代币消失,更多是链、合约实现、钱包策略与数据索引等多重因素的叠加。用户可以通过链上浏览器和手动添加合约临时解决;而长期改善需要钱包方与项目方在安全审计、合约标准化、元数据注册、以及与 BaaS/索引服务的协作上共同推进。
评论
Alex王
讲得很全面,尤其是合约返回值那段,原来非标准 ERC20 会导致钱包不显示。
小米
我按文中方法手动添加合约后就能看到了,多谢排查步骤。
CryptoLiu
希望钱包开发者能做好兼容,同时增加风险提示,避免新手掉坑。
晴天Coder
对 BaaS 和数据存储的分析很有洞见,索引延迟确实常被忽略。